Know Market Trends
Every market is different. Some of the factors that influence market conditions are jobs, population growth, and economic stability. Having information that helps you gauge these factors is vital when you’re trying to wholesale in a particular market.
Top Things To Monitor In 2025
1. Population Growth And Housing Demand
In most cases, a growing population means growing demand for housing. Cities that attract young professionals, families, and retirees are top picks for wholesalers.
Also, if a location is attracting remote workers and first-time buyers, it might be a hot spot for wholesaling.
2. Property Price Trends
Being able to understand trends is a big help when you’re trying to decide the future course of the market. Generally speaking, locations that have seen a steady increase in property value tend to be good for wholesaling.
That said, if prices are going up too fast, it may be that the market is overheated and needs time to slow down or correct.
3. New Opportunities In Smaller Cities
Usually there’s a lot of demand in major cities, but smaller cities and suburbs are also seeing a demand bump in 2025. Why? Because more people want affordable housing, and this is hard to find in densely packed cities.
4. Housing Supply Vs. Demand
For a market to be good for wholesaling, there should be a nice balance of supply and demand. If there are too many properties on the market and not enough buyers, closing deals can be tough.
On the other hand, if there’s limited housing and high demand, wholesalers should be able to sell quickly and for a profit.
5. Area’s Economic Strength
The strength of the local economy heavily influences the real estate market. In 2025, cities with strong industries—tech, healthcare, clean energy—are attracting new residents, which means there’s more demand for housing.
6. Building A Local Network
Networking with real estate agents, property investors, and local professionals can deliver a stream of highly useful information You may learn about off-market properties and valuable contacts if you attend real estate events or join local investment clubs.
7. Local Laws And Regulations
Laws relating to real estate can vary widely by location, and some places have stringent wholesaling laws. Before entering a new market, research local regulations to make sure the market is suitable.
Note: States and cities with clear wholesaling laws are best.
8. Remaining Flexible And Responsive To Market Changes
The real estate market is dynamic. What works in early 2025 may not be the best strategy by year’s end. Wholesalers must stay on top of trends and economic changes, and being able to shift strategies at a moment’s notice is essential.
